A man exposed himself to a group of school girls, police have said.
Officers are investigating an allegation of indecent exposure, which happened at around 4pm near the Eagle Pond in Snaresbrook Road, Snaresbrook, last Thursday, February 4.
The group of female students from Forest School, in College Place, Walthamstow responded “sensibly” before police arrived at the scene.
A Forest School spokesman said: “We are aware of the incident that took place after school near Eagle Pond on 4 February.
“The pupils responded sensibly, and the Police, who were called straightaway, are following up their inquiries.”
The man they want to speak to in connection with the incident is of Mediterranean appearance, slim, 6ft, and around 20 years old.
He was seen wearing a hooded grey tracksuit with blue lines on the sleeve.
